This message is an announcement of a unique joint activity from the Society for Political Methodology and the ICPSR. These two organizations agreed to establish a scholarship award in honor of the late Clifford C. Clogg. Cliff was, of course, a major figure in quantitative social science research methodology. Somewhat less well known is that Cliff was a strong supporter of, and contributor to, the ICPSR Summer Program.
The Clogg Scholarship is a waiver of Program Scholar fees to attend the four and/or eight‑week ICPSR Summer Program. The scholarship will be awarded to a small number of graduate students who are currently enrolled in Ph.D. programs and studying quantitative methodology at an advanced level.
